All of the tank destroyers have a weakness on their front armor. The front armor slopes upward except for a small section that slopes under the tank at the bottom. If you can get a round to land there it's almost a guaranteed kill, regardless of range. This weakness also exists on the KT and the Panther.

Noted on the terminology. I will be more specific-Isn't one of those slopey front tanks perked already? :D
Yes, but that are entirely different vehicles. Different chassis, guns, everything.
The Jagdpanzer 38(t) "Hetzer" was based on the Pz 38(t) chassis (essentially a Czech pre war tank) with the 75mm gun we know from the Panzer IV lightly armored, but very tiny and heavily sloped
The perked Jagdpanzer IV/70 was pased on the Panzer IV, mated with the Panther's KwK.
The perked Jagdpanther was based on the Panther tank and carried ther same 88mm gun the King Tiger featured.
The only thing those three vehicles have in common is the basic concept.
